Advanced Multi-Physics (AMP)
On-Line Documentation
Classes | Namespaces | Functions
Database.h File Reference
#include "AMP/AMP_TPLs.h"
#include "AMP/utils/Array.h"
#include "AMP/utils/TypeTraits.h"
#include "AMP/utils/Units.h"
#include "AMP/utils/typeid.h"
#include "StackTrace/source_location.h"
#include <cstddef>
#include <iostream>
#include <memory>
#include <string>
#include <string_view>
#include <vector>
Include dependency graph for Database.h:

Go to the source code of this file.

Classes

class  AMP::Database
 Class to a database. More...
 
class  AMP::DatabaseBox
 Class to store a box. More...
 
struct  AMP::Database::IdentityTypeStruct< T >
 
class  AMP::KeyData
 Base class to hold data of a given type. More...
 

Namespaces

namespace  AMP
 
namespace  SAMRAI
 
namespace  SAMRAI::tbox
 

Functions

std::ostream & AMP::operator<< (std::ostream &out, const DatabaseBox &)
 
void AMP::registerKeyData (const std::string &name, std::function< std::unique_ptr< KeyData >()> fun)
 



Advanced Multi-Physics (AMP)
Oak Ridge National Laboratory
Idaho National Laboratory
Los Alamos National Laboratory
This page automatically produced from the
source code by doxygen
Last updated: Tue Mar 10 2026 13:06:41.
Comments on this page